**Job: Project Sales Representative**
**Main Responsibilities:**
Actively prospect new clients in the Healthcare sector (pharmaceutical industries, medical societies, and institutions);
Conduct initial outreach, qualify leads, and generate opportunities;
Map strategic contacts and identify decision-makers;
Maintain an active sales pipeline with efficient follow-up;
Participate in meetings with management;
Analyze metrics and propose improvements;
Create/enhance commercial presentations using Canva;
Research and understand marketing strategies and industry trends in the Healthcare sector.
